.cm_hm_banner{height:100vh;padding:0;position:relative}.cm_hm_banner .page-center{padding:0 5px}.cm_hm_banner .cm_hm_left .item_img:not(:last-child){margin-bottom:52px}.cm_hm_banner .flex_row .col5.cm_hm_left{margin-top:-21px}.cm_hm_banner .cm_hm_right img{margin-left:35px}.cm_hm_banner .cm_hm_bnr.flex_row{align-items:center;height:100vh}.cm_hm_banner .cm_hm_bnr.flex_row img{-webkit-transition:-webkit-transform .3s ease;transition:-webkit-transform .3s ease;transition:transform .3s ease;transition:transform .3s ease,-webkit-transform .3s ease;will-change:transform}.cm_hm_banner .cm_hm_bnr.flex_row a:hover img{-webkit-transform:scale(1.1);transform:scale(1.1)}@media(min-width:768px) and (max-width:1200px){.cm_hm_banner .cm_hm_right img{margin-left:0}.cm_hm_banner .page-center{padding-left:15px;padding-right:15px}}@media(max-width:767px){.cm_hm_banner .cm_hm_left .item_img:not(:last-child){margin:0;margin-bottom:40px}.cm_hm_banner .cm_hm_bnr.flex_row{flex-direction:column;height:auto;justify-content:center;margin:0 auto;max-width:430px;padding:150px 15px 120px;row-gap:20px;row-gap:0}.cm_hm_banner .cm_hm_bnr.flex_row img{margin:0}.cm_hm_banner .flex_row .col5.cm_hm_left{margin:0;text-align:center}.cm_hm_banner{height:auto}.cm_hm_banner .page-center{height:auto;padding:0}.cm_hm_banner .item_img{margin-bottom:40px}.cm_hm_banner .cm_hm_right.col7 .item_img{margin-bottom:0}}